The Importance Of Agricultural Belting In Modern Farming

In the world of agriculture, there are many tools and equipment that are essential for the success of a farm. One such tool that often goes unnoticed but plays a vital role in the farming process is agricultural belting. agricultural belting refers to the various types of belts that are used in farming equipment to power and drive machinery. These belts are made from durable materials like rubber, polyester, or polyurethane, and help in the efficient functioning of farming equipment such as tractors, combines, and other machinery.

The role of agricultural belting in modern farming cannot be understated. These belts are used in a wide range of applications, from driving the engine of a tractor to powering the rotor of a combine harvester. Without these belts, many farming processes would come to a standstill, leading to reduced productivity and efficiency on the farm.

One of the main functions of agricultural belting is to transmit power from the engine of a machine to its various components. For example, in a tractor, the belt connects the engine to the transmission system, allowing the vehicle to move forward or backward. Similarly, in a combine harvester, the belt connects the engine to the rotor, which is responsible for cutting and threshing crops. By transmitting power efficiently, agricultural belting ensures that farming equipment runs smoothly and performs its tasks effectively.

The durability and reliability of agricultural belting are also essential factors in modern farming. Farming equipment is often subjected to harsh conditions, such as mud, dust, rocks, and extreme temperatures. Belts that are made from high-quality materials and are designed to withstand these conditions are crucial for ensuring that farming machinery operates smoothly and with minimal downtime. Regular maintenance and inspection of belts are necessary to prevent wear and tear and ensure that they continue to perform effectively.

In recent years, there have been advancements in agricultural belting technology that have further improved the efficiency and productivity of modern farming. New materials and manufacturing techniques have led to the development of belts that are stronger, more flexible, and longer-lasting. Some belts are now designed to be lightweight and low-maintenance, reducing the need for frequent replacements and repairs.
